What is the difference between Commission Robotics Sales Engineer vs Commission Robotics Application Engineer?

AspectCommission Robotics Sales EngineerCommission Robotics Application Engineer
CredentialsBachelor's in Engineering, Sales experienceBachelor's in Engineering, Technical expertise
Work EnvironmentCustomer-facing, sales-focusedTechnical support, project implementation
Industry UsageSales teams, client consultationsDesign, testing, technical support

The Commission Robotics Sales Engineer primarily focuses on selling robotic solutions and engaging with clients to understand their needs. In contrast, the Commission Robotics Application Engineer concentrates on technical support, system integration, and ensuring the proper functioning of robotic applications. Both roles require engineering knowledge, but their core responsibilities and interactions differ significantly.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Commission Robotics Sales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Commission Robotics Sales Engineer, you need a strong background in engineering or robotics, sales acumen, and typically a bachelor's degree in a related field. Familiarity with CRM software, automation systems, and robotics platforms is essential, and industry certifications like Certified Automation Professional (CAP) can be beneficial. Outstanding communication, negotiation, and relationship-building skills set top performers apart. These competencies are crucial for effectively matching customer needs with technical solutions, driving sales, and building long-term client partnerships in a competitive market.

What are Commission Robotics Sales Engineers?

Commission Robotics Sales Engineers are professionals who specialize in selling robotic systems and solutions to businesses, typically earning a portion of their income through commissions based on sales performance. They combine technical knowledge of robotics with strong sales skills to identify client needs, demonstrate products, and close deals. Their role often involves traveling to client sites, providing product demonstrations, and offering technical support during the sales process. In addition to negotiating contracts, they may also work closely with engineering teams to tailor solutions to customer requirements.

What are some common challenges faced by Commission Robotics Sales Engineers when working with clients?

Commission Robotics Sales Engineers often encounter challenges such as understanding complex client requirements, demonstrating the value of advanced robotics solutions to decision-makers, and customizing proposals to fit unique manufacturing or operational environments. Additionally, they must stay up to date with rapid technological advancements and effectively communicate technical concepts to both technical and non-technical stakeholders. Success in this role often depends on building strong client relationships, collaborating closely with engineering teams, and navigating long sales cycles.
